Why This Is a Rule
Seppänen, Fisk, and Faulkner's meta-analysis of temperature and productivity studies found a clear performance curve: cognitive performance peaks at 21-22°C (70-72°F) and declines approximately 2% per degree above this range. At 25°C (77°F), you're working at roughly 94% capacity. At 30°C (86°F), roughly 84% capacity. The decline isn't subjective — it's measured in error rates, processing speed, and output quality.
The mechanism is resource competition: when ambient temperature exceeds the thermoneutral zone, the body diverts metabolic resources to thermoregulation (sweating, vasodilation, increased heart rate). These resources are no longer available for cognitive processing. The diversion is involuntary — you can't "try harder" to overcome it any more than you can will your body to stop sweating. The only fix is environmental: bring the temperature into the optimal range.
Below 21°C produces a different but smaller performance decline (cold-related discomfort and motor impairment), making 21-22°C the genuine sweet spot rather than a "colder is better" gradient. The narrow 1-degree range reflects the precision of the research — individual preferences vary by ±1-2°C, but the population optimum consistently centers on this range.

Common Failure Mode
Temperature unawareness: working in a 26°C room and attributing the 8-10% performance decline to "an off day" or "not feeling motivated." Temperature is the most invisible environmental variable — you acclimatize to it within minutes and stop noticing, but the cognitive cost persists throughout exposure.
The Protocol
(1) Place a thermometer at your workspace. Check the temperature during your typical work hours. (2) If consistently above 22°C → adjust: lower thermostat, use a fan (moving air feels ~3°C cooler), open a window, or relocate to a cooler room. (3) If consistently below 20°C → adjust: increase heating, add a space heater, layer clothing. Cold extremities impair typing speed and comfort. (4) The target is 21-22°C at the workspace position, not the room's thermostat setting (which may differ by 2-3°C from actual desk temperature). (5) For uncontrolled environments (open offices, shared spaces): personal interventions include desk fans, layering strategies, and relocating to spots near/far from HVAC vents as needed.
